3.2 CRUISE SETUP
Step1: In the live view, right click to show the main menu.
Select ADVANCED CONFIG DCCS. Then, select the channel which connects this camera,
and click SETUP to enter the menu of camera parameters.

Step2: Select CRUISE MODE, and choose CRUISE. Then, go to CRUISE CONFIG to select
SETUP.
Step3: You’ll see the setting panel on the bottom right side of the screen:
a) Select the cruise group to which you want to record the route. There are 4 groups to be used.
b) Move to the scene you want the cruise to be started.
c) Click
(Record). Then, drag and hold the mouse to move the camera for route planning,
and scroll the mouse to zoom in / out. You’ll see
and on the screen.
NOTE: The closer these two icons, the slower the camera moving; the farther these two icons, the
faster the camera moving.
NOTE: You have 200 seconds to customize the cruise route.
